Entry Requirements for QCF Level 5 Extended Diploma in Logistics and Supply Chain Management (Fast-Track)

Are you looking to advance your career in the field of logistics and supply chain management? The QCF Level 5 Extended Diploma in Logistics and Supply Chain Management (Fast-Track) could be the perfect opportunity for you. However, before you can enroll in this program, you must meet certain entry requirements. Below are the popular keywords related to the entry requirements for this diploma:

Qualification Experience Other Requirements
Level 4 Diploma in Logistics and Supply Chain Management or equivalent Minimum of 2 years of relevant work experience in the field Proficiency in English language (both written and spoken)
Bachelor's degree in a related field Minimum of 1 year of relevant work experience in the field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
Professional qualifications in logistics and supply chain management Minimum of 3 years of relevant work experience in the field Good interpersonal and communication skills

It is important to note that meeting the minimum entry requirements does not guarantee admission into the program. The selection process may also take into account factors such as the number of available spaces, the quality of the applicant pool, and any additional requirements set by the institution offering the diploma.
